Swampus Recycled Glass Skulls

Krewe of Krampus and Glass Half Full are teaming up again to bring you another fun way to turn your recycled glass into art!

As part of the Swampus Returns Scavenger Hunt, there are two very special Swampus Skulls being created for this unique hunt. The skulls will be made using recycled glass from Glass Half Full in a couple different ways, but both very creative.

How to Play – October 18 – 28

To play all you need to do is to bring your used glass to any of the residential Glass Half Full drop off locations to recycle. Then take a photo that you can post to social media. Be sure to tag both @kreweofkrampus and @glasshalffull.nola plus use #swampusglassskull in your post. That’s all!

Our team will be looking for all the posts, especially the creative ones, to select two lucky winners for each of the special edition skulls.

The following locations will have drop offs during the contest window. Glass Half Full drop-off hub, Elysian Fields Recycling Center, Beanlandia, Algiers Regional Library or various locations in the Lower Ninth Ward. For information on where and when you can visit the drop off locations please visit glasshalffull.co/drop-off

Swampus Savory Pastry Skulls

Krewe of Krampus is excited to be teaming up with Gris-Gris to Go Go on a Swampus Skull content with a delicious twist.

As part of the Swampus Returns Scavenger Hunt, there are two very special Swampus Skulls being created as prizes for this appetizing hunt. At the same time Chef Hayley at Gris-Gris to Go Go will be creating a Swampus version of her savory puff pastry skulls using Smoked Boudin with Pepper Jack cheese!

How to Play – October 18 – 22

To play all you need to do is stop in Gris-Gris to Go Go and order a “Swampus Skull” puff pastry from Oct. 18th through the 22nd. Then take a photo that you can post to social media. Be sure to tag both @kreweofkrampus and @grisgrisnola plus use #swampuspastry and #GGtoGoGo in your post to be entered. That’s all, now just enjoy your Swampus Skull Pastry!

Our team will be looking for all the posts, especially the creative ones, to select two lucky winners for each of the special edition skulls.

Gris-Gris to Go Go is located at 1804 Magazine St, open Wed – Sun 11 am – 6 pm.

Get your photo with Swampus @ Boo Carré

Krewe of Krampus will be the guests of The French Market District at their annual Boo Carre Halloween Haunt in Dutch Alley on Saturday, October 21 from 10am-4pm.

The one-day kid-centric event encourages costumes for all ages and will feature live music, children’s activities, a spooktacular Spooky Second Line, and trick-or-treating. Children wearing a costume are eligible to receive a free Boo Carre tote bag for trick-or-treating in the French Market District. One bag per child, while supplies last. This event is free and open to the public.

Photos with Swampus – October 21, 10am-4pm

We will have some of your favorite Swampus Returns characters set up for you to get your Halloween photos with, including Swampus himself. We will also have treats for those stopping by our Krewe of Krampus tent in your costume to say hello.

Dutch Alley is located in the 900 block of N. Peters Street.
